The
feature will be The Lost Skeleton of Cadavra.
This 50s era sci-fi horror parody was actually just
made last year! It Is a brilliantly detailed ode
and homage to the long forgotten style of bad films
we love so much. It lovingly captures the magic
of that whole kooky pre-digital special effects
and hokey costumed penny-a-prop look.
There's
nothing missed from the clichéd bohemian
love dance by a sultry beatnik babe, to the dialog
that's perfectly redundantly hysterical, to the
man in a cheesy three eyed monster suit dragging
the American-ad personification of housewife - who
has fainted (natch) - through the woods. Plus space
ships, stranded aliens and, of course, a creepy
skeleton! This is the best intentionally bad film
ever.
